What are Optical Illusions?
Optical illusions are identified by visually perceived images that are not the same as the real image. There are three types of optical illusions, literal optical illusions, physiological illusion, and cognitive illusion. Read More »

What Causes Optical Illusions?
Optical illusions are caused by a complex structure in the eyes and the brain. The behavior of light, perception of the light in our eyes, and what the brain interprets from that is what causes optical illusions. Look here for more informat... Read More »
